The report of the Committee on the Relations between Employers and Employed, which was appointed by the Ministry of Reconstruction, led to the formation of a Joint Industrial Councils Division at the Ministry of Labour in February 1917. This report, known as the Whitley Report, resulted in the formation of Whitley Councils in government departments, Joint Industrial Councils (JICs) in various industries, and in others, not sufficiently organised to form JICs, Interim Industrial Reconstruction Committees were set up. The Ministry of Labour became responsible for the formation and functioning of these councils or committees first through the JIC division which became part of the Headquarters Department, later part of the Industries Department, and in 1920 part of the Industrial Relations Department.
